Déborah Perez is an Assistant Professor at Mohammed VI Polytechnic University.

She previously taught political science at the EHESS, Paris Dauphine University, and SciencesPo. Her research interests deal with political actors, parliaments, and regime change in the Maghreb. A former student from the École Normale Supérieure, she gained a PhD at Sciences-Po Aix-en-Provence (with a special mention from the GIS Moyen-Orient et Mondes Musulmans) in 2021.

Her fieldwork on the MPs of the Tunisian National Constituent Assembly during the elaboration of the new Constitution and the electoral campaigns lead her to analyze a crucial episode of the change of regime in Tunisia. Her research is published in journals such as Middle East Law and Governance, Politix, Critique Internationale, Mondes Arabes, and l’Année du Maghreb, or in books by Routledge and CNRS Editions. The result of her research was disseminated in various media (Medi 1, France 2, France Culture, Mediapart, France 24, Le Vif…) and associations
